Top 5 First Person Games on Android in Czech Republic Q2 2024
Discover the performance metrics of the top 5 first-person games on Android in the Czech Republic for Q2 2024, including downloads, revenue, and weekly active users.
In the second quarter of 2024, the top 5 first-person game applications on the Android platform in the Czech Republic showcased varied performance metrics. The data, sourced from Sensor Tower, reveals interesting trends in downloads, revenue, and weekly active users for each game.
Fishing Clash: Sport Simulator saw fluctuating revenue, peaking at approximately $12K in early April and then stabilizing around $7K-$10K through the rest of the quarter. Downloads experienced a notable increase mid-May, reaching 1.3K, while weekly active users peaked at 6.1K around the same period before declining to around 4.3K by the end of June.
Call of Duty: Mobile Season 6 experienced a significant rise in revenue, reaching just over $10K in mid-June. Downloads remained relatively stable, fluctuating between 600 and 850 weekly. Active users saw a slight decline from approximately 17K to around 14K by the end of the quarter.
Minecraft maintained consistent revenue, fluctuating between $4.2K and $6K throughout Q2. Downloads remained low, averaging around 50-114 weekly. Weekly active users exhibited an upward trend, peaking at over 44K by the end of June.
Standoff 2 experienced a relatively steady revenue stream, with earnings hovering between $2.6K and $3.7K. Downloads varied, peaking at nearly 2K in late June. Active users showed an upward trend, increasing from around 3.2K to 4.4K by the end of the quarter.
Romance Club - Stories I Play demonstrated a steady increase in revenue, peaking at $2.6K in late June. Downloads saw a gradual rise, reaching 622 weekly by the end of the quarter. Weekly active users remained steady, fluctuating between 3.2K and 4K.
